Before 10 weeks' gestation, the percentage of fetal vs. maternal cell-free DNA circulating in maternal serum (the fetal fraction) may be too low to create a result. The clinical management of women with failed NIPT results due to low FF should include detailed fetal ultrasound examination and an individualized discussion of the available options including diagnostic testing, NIPT redraw, and alternative screening tests. If the percentage of cfDNA fragments from a particular chromosome is more than expected, then the fetus has an increased likelihood of having a trisomy condition (positive test result). Some of these tests are more invasive, including prenatal chorionic villus sampling (CVS) and amniocentesis. The CVS test takes a small sample of cells from the placenta, whereas amniocentesis takes a sample of amniotic fluid.
